Original Downstream Change Summary

Please remove any mentions of totalOperationTimeElapsedMillis due to the work outlined in SERVER-69954. Removing the mention will make docs more accurate.

Description of Linked Ticket

We currently document a serverStatus field shardingStatistics.resharding.totalOperationTimeElapsedMillis, however this field was never actually reported by the old metrics implementation as of 6.0 and is also not reported by the new implementation which we started using in 6.1.

The oldest running resharding operation's elapsed time in milliseconds should be reported in the output of serverStatus as shardingStatistics.resharding.oldestActive.totalOperationTimeElapsedMillis.

Consider also adding a counter for the elapsed time for the most recent successful operation, to ease tracking resharding performance in atlas based on historical serverStatus data.
